Auditor’s Gender and Audit Fees
SSRN Electronic Journal, 2010Documented behavioral differences between women and men suggest that the gender of the audit engagement partner may have implications for the price setting of the audit. Thus, this paper examines the effect of the auditor's gender on audit fees in an environment where the responsible audit partners can be identified. Using a sample of public firms from

Audit Committee Connectedness and Audit Fees
SSRN Electronic Journal, 2020The study examines the effect of audit committees connectedness, measured using network centrality from social network theory, on audit fees. We also test the effect of the same on audit quality and audit timeliness. We find that network centrality measures of audit committees are positively and significantly associated with audit fees.

Managerial overconfidence and audit fees
Journal of Contemporary Accounting & Economics, 2015We investigate the association between managerial overconfidence and audit fees, as well as the effect of a strong audit committee on this relation. Overconfident managers tend to overestimate their ability and the future payouts of projects but underestimate the likelihood and impact of adverse events.

Fee Pressure and Audit Quality
SSRN Electronic Journal, 2011Abstract This study investigates the association of audit fee pressure with an inverse measure of audit quality, misstatements in audited data, during the recent recession. Fee pressure in a year is measured as the difference between benchmark “normal” audit fees and actual audit fees.

Board Characteristics and Audit Fees*
Contemporary Accounting Research, 2000AbstractThis paper examines the relations between three board characteristics (independence, diligence, and expertise) and Big 6 audit fees for Fortune 1000 companies. To protect its reputation capital, avoid legal liability, and promote shareholder interests, a more independent, diligent, and expert board may demand differentially higher audit quality
